Mr. Speaker, I yield myself such time as I may consume. Mr. Speaker, the Diesel Emissions Reduction Act, DERA, of 2025, led by two members of our committee, Representative Matsui of California and Representative Langworthy of New York, reauthorizes a longstanding and successful bipartisan program. This EPA program provides funding assistance to accelerate replacements and upgrades for older diesel engines. It has supported U.S. manufacturing jobs through the development and deployment of a wide range of technologies, leading to improved air quality and economic growth across the country. It is estimated that for every Federal dollar received, the DERA program has leveraged about $2.30 in outside funding, resulting in over 570 million gallons of fuel saved. The program has also upgraded 76,900 vehicle engines. I urge support of this bipartisan legislation with a track record of proven results. Mr. Speaker, I reserve the balance of my time.
